PayPay Corporation (hereinafter “PayPay”) is pleased to announce that out of the 73 million registered users*1 of its cashless payment service “PayPay,” 40 million have completed identity verification in March 2026.
By completing identity verification, users can transfer PayPay Money to their linked bank accounts and withdraw cash at ATMs nationwide, and they can also top up from bank accounts. “PayPay” is connected to approximately 1,000 financial institutions, including all regional banks across all 47 prefectures in Japan, enabling users to top up smoothly from bank accounts they regularly use. These characteristics of the app enhances the convenience of users’ fund management and payments in everyday life. In addition, the payment service accommodates high-value purchases, with a limit of 1 million yen per transaction when paying with the red screen (PayPay Balance), and up to the user’s PayPay Card credit limit when using the blue screen (PayPay Credit).
Furthermore the Overseas Payment Mode was launched in September 2025, making the use of “PayPay” possible in South Korea for payments and peer-to-peer transfers,*2 thereby providing a safe and seamless cashless payment method when traveling abroad.

PayPay regards the promotion of identity verification (eKYC) as one of its key initiatives to counter criminal activity and unauthorized use, and to that end, to strengthen anti-money laundering (AML) and counter financing of terrorism (CFT) measures. This has resulted in the service reaching 40 million users with their identities verified. Currently, users who have completed identity verification account for 87.8% of the total payment volume and 85.8% of transaction count,*3 and this highly secure payment infrastructure is steadily expanding. As a digital financial platform used by 73 million people, PayPay will continue to encourage identity verification and provide safer and more secure financial services.
*3. Share of users who have completed identity verification in PayPay’s standalone total payment volume and number of transactions in February 2026.
